Mahomes has quickly ascended to the top of the NFL since becoming the full‑time starter for the Chiefs in 2018.

In his debut season as the starter, he threw for 5,097 yards and 50 touchdowns, joining Peyton Manning as the only players with 5,000+ yards and 50+ TDs in a season, capturing both NFL MVP and Offensive Player of the Year honors.

In 2020, he signed a 10‑year, $450 million extension, the largest in sports at the time, later restructuring to secure a $210.6 million payout over four years, cementing his status as the highest‑paid player per season in NFL history.

He has since guided Kansas City to seven straight AFC Championship Games and five Super Bowl berths, winning three titles and earning three Super Bowl MVP awards.
